What You Need to Get Started
Controllable iPod
You can control the following types of iPod with Dock connector from a Control unit via KCA-iP500.
Controllable iPod Software Version
iPod with Dock connector (3rd generation) iPod software ver.2.2 iPod with Click Wheel (4th generation) iPod software ver.3.0.2 iPod mini iPod mini software ver.1.2 iPod photo iPod photo software ver.1.0
If your iPod software version is older than those mentioned above, you must update the software version.
To view the iPod software version, press the [MENU] button on iPod, then select "Settings" in the menu to open the "Settings" screen and select "About". The iPod software version will be displayed on the "Version" row in the "About" screen.
You can download the latest iPod Updater from the Apple Web site.

Characters may not be displayed on Control unit
Only characters conforming to the ISO8859-1 character set can be displayed on Control unit via KCA-iP500. Other characters will be displayed as "?" or spaces. Displayable character types and number of characters may vary depending on the Control unit model.
• Entire title name may not be displayed even on Control unit with the character scrolling function.
• When connected to the Control unit without the CD TEXT (disc title) display function, selected Browsing item cannot be viewed in the display area. In this case, slide the "1" of the "SELECT SWITCH" on the front panel of conversion box to up position (switching to the "Browsing item selection disabled") (page 5).
Cautions for Usage
• Sound distortion may result when connecting iPod to KCA-iP500 with its EQ (equalizer) function enabled.
• When iPod is disconnected from KCA-iP500, the iPod settings on Shuffle and Repeat may have changed and differ from those set before connecting it to KCA-iP500. Reset the settings as necessary.
• When "KENWOOD" is displayed on the iPod screen, while iPod is connected to or immediately after disconnected from KCA-iP500, you cannot operate the iPod.
• "All" cannot be selected for Repeat option. (Only songs in the current title can be repeated.)
• Remove all the accessories such as headphones from iPod before connecting to KCA-iP500. When iPod is connected to KCA-iP500 with its accessories connected, you cannot control iPod.
• Do not leave iPod in a car. iPod may be damaged due to direct sunlight, high temperature, etc.

Setting Browsing item selection
When connecting KCA-iP500 to Control unit without the CD TEXT (disc title) display function, it is recommended that you slide the "1" of the "SELECT SWITCH" on the front panel of conversion box to the up position. Selected Browsing (page 7)item cannot be viewed on Control unit without the disc title display function. When you slide the "1" of the "SELECT SWITCH" to up position (switching to the "Browsing item selection disabled"), Browsing item is locked on to "Playlist" and selection is disabled. Title number 1 in Playlist in this unit corresponds to the "Songs" in Browsing (Music menu) items.
Browsing item selection disabled

About resume function
After connecting your iPod to KCA-iP500, the first song played will be the song you played last with your iPod. "RESUMING" is displayed at this time, since the title number and title name cannot be displayed correctly.When you select Browsing item or title, the first song is automatically set to the song of "track number 1, title number 1 in Playlist", and the correct title number and name are displayed.

Troubleshooting Guide
Use this guide for troubleshooting, when you have difficulty in operating the unit or you cannot play a song with an error message displayed on Control unit.
? Currently selected Browsing (Music menu)
item cannot be identified or not displayed.
Control unit does not support a CD TEXT
(disc title) display function.
Slide the "1" of "SELECT SWITCH" to up
position to lock on to "Playlists" (page 5). Next, press the reset button on Control unit.
? Browsing (Music menu) items cannot be
selected.
The "1" of "SELECT SWITCH" is set to up
position.
Slide the "1" of "SELECT SWITCH" to
down position (page 5). Next, press the reset button on Control unit.
? Setting of the "SELECT SWITCH" is not
enabled.
The "SELECT SWITCH" might be set with
KCA-iP500 connected to Control unit.
Press the reset button on Control unit.
? Songs cannot be selected.
If a resume function is enabled, a song of
"track number 1, title number 1 in Playlist" is automatically played when you try to select a song.
You can select a song after a song of
"track number 1, title number 1 in Playlist" is played.
? "LOAD"/ "Reading" is continuously
displayed on Control unit.
Communication failure occurs between
KCA-iP500 and iPod.
Disconnect iPod from KCA-iP500, make
sure "KENWOOD" is not displayed on iPod, then reconnect. If "LOAD"/ "Reading" is still displayed, reset iPod.
? iPod becomes inoperative after being
disconnected from KCA-iP500.
Communication failure occurs between
KCA-iP500 and iPod.
Reset iPod.
? Playback stops.
An external unit such as headphones has
been disconnected from iPod.
Disconnect iPod from KCA-iP500, make
sure "KENWOOD" is not displayed on iPod, then reconnect iPod. Before reconnecting iPod, be sure to disconnect all external units from iPod.
Messages
"RESUMING"
: Resume function is enabled. See <About
resume function> on page 6.
"EJECT"
: Continuously displayed "EJECT" that iPod is
not connected. Make sure that iPod is securely connected.
"NO DISC"
: A song corresponding to currently selected
Browsing (Music menu) item or title (title of Playlist or album, for example) does not exist. Select other Browsing item or title.
"ERROR 18"/ "E-18"
: Software version of the connected iPod is not
supported by KCA-iP500. See <Controllable iPod> on page 3.
"ERROR 60"/ "E-60"
: Communication failure occurs between
KCA-iP500 and iPod. Disconnect iPod from KCA-iP500, make sure "KENWOOD" is not displayed on iPod, then reconnect iPod. If "ERROR 60"/ "E-60" is still displayed, reset iPod.
